  • The One Who Broke You Can't Heal You
    2026/09/01

    Najwa Zebian, author of The One Who Broke You Can’t Heal You, joins the podcast for a conversation about heartbreak, healing, and what it really means to move on when someone has hurt you. We talk about why the person who broke you can’t be the one to heal you, why closure is a myth, and how waiting for an apology, an explanation, or someone’s regret can keep you stuck. Najwa shares what it looks like to take your healing back, stop making excuses for people who hurt you, and rebuild a version of yourself that knows what you deserve.

    We also get into trauma bonds, why people stay in toxic relationships, how gaslighting can make you question your own judgment, and how to support someone who knows they should leave but isn’t ready yet. Plus, Najwa shares the dating advice that changed the way she looks at relationships: date someone who is kind by nature — not someone you have to convince to treat you well.

  • The Part of Relationships Nobody Teaches You Until You’re Already in One
    2026/08/18

    Mika Ross, therapist and relationship coach, joins the podcast to talk about the parts of relationships nobody teaches you until you’re already in one. We talk about what it actually takes to build a healthy relationship beyond chemistry and compatibility, why communication is so much more complicated than “just talk about it,” and how to navigate conflict without letting resentment build.

    Mika also shares practical advice for handling big feelings, setting boundaries, maintaining your individuality while being part of a partnership, and communicating when you and your partner seem to speak completely different emotional languages. Plus, we get into the realities of long-term relationships, how relationships evolve as life changes, why healthy relationships can still be messy and imperfect, and the skills we all have to learn while we’re in the relationship.
